SUMMARY:Rescuing the Repertoire of the Yiddish Shoah Song
DESCRIPTION:RSVP to admin@holocaust.org.za \nThis presentation highlights the life and career of Vilna-born poet and anthologist Shmerke Kaczerginski. Known for his pre-war revolutionary folksongs\, Kaczerginski was a vital creative force in the Vilna ghetto and later joined an underground partisan unit. During the war\, he began collecting songs\, believing they were unique historical documentation and a memorial to Nazi genocide victims. His major contribution\, the 1948 anthology Lider fun di getos und lagern (Songs from the Ghettos and Camps)\, remains a key reference in Holocaust-era Jewish music folklore. The presentation will feature recordings from this collection and other Shoah song preservation efforts.

SUMMARY:Voices from The Auschwitz Album
DESCRIPTION:Voices from The Auschwitz Album: Marking the 80th Anniversary of the Deportations of Jews from Hungary \nRegister for this event \nFrom May to July 1944\, the Nazis deported over 420\,000 Jews from Hungary to the death camp of Auschwitz II Birkenau. Most we murdered shortly after arrival. \nJoin us as we hear two stories of survival\, as well as how this history is incorporated into the core exhibition at the Cape Town Holocaust & Genocide Centre. \nHungarian Holocaust survivor Rachel Herczl\, who at 15 years old was deported to Auschwitz\, and whose life was saved on the ‘selection’ platform by a Polish-Jewish prisoner. Rachel will be joined by her daughter Tova Herzl. \nHolocaust Museum LA docent Mitch Kreitenberg\, who discovered photographs of his father’s family in the Auschwitz Album. The album depicts the Hungarian deportations and is the only known visual evidence of the ‘selection’ process towards mass murder at Auschwitz II Birkenau.
